Marital Bliss and Health: The Connection
There is a growing body of research that suggests that marital bliss is linked to a number of positive health outcomes. For example, studies have shown that married people are more likely to have a healthy diet, exercise regularly, and get enough sleep. They are also less likely to smoke, drink alcohol excessively, or use drugs.
In addition, married people are more likely to have lower rates of chronic diseases such as heart disease, stroke, and cancer. They are also less likely to experience mental health problems such as depression and anxiety.
The benefits of marital bliss are likely due to a number of factors. For example, married people tend to have more social support, which can help them to cope with stress and make healthier choices. They are also more likely to have someone to take care of them if they become ill or injured.
Marital bliss can also lead to a sense of purpose and meaning in life, which can be beneficial for both physical and mental health.

IV. How Marital Bliss Affects Mental Health
Marital bliss has a positive impact on mental health. Studies have shown that married people are happier and less stressed than single people. They are also more likely to have a sense of purpose and meaning in their lives.
There are a number of reasons why marital bliss is good for mental health. First, marriage provides a sense of security and support. Married people know that they have someone to rely on, someone who will be there for them through good times and bad. This can help to reduce stress and anxiety.
Second, marriage can promote intimacy and communication. These are important factors in maintaining a healthy mental state. When couples are able to communicate openly and honestly with each other, they are less likely to experience feelings of isolation and loneliness.
Third, marriage can provide a sense of purpose and meaning. When people feel like they are part of a team, they are more likely to feel good about themselves. Marriage can give people a sense of belonging and purpose, which can help to improve their mental health.

Tips for Maintaining Marital Bliss
Here are some tips for maintaining marital bliss:
- Spend time together. Make sure you have regular date nights or weekends away, even if it’s just for a few hours.
- Communicate openly and honestly. Talk about your thoughts and feelings, both good and bad.
- Be supportive of each other. Be there for your spouse when they need you, and celebrate their successes.
- Touch each other. Physical touch is an important part of any relationship, and it can help to strengthen your bond.
- Make time for sex. Sex is an important part of a healthy marriage, and it can help to keep the spark alive.
- Be forgiving. Everyone makes mistakes, and it’s important to be able to forgive your spouse when they do.
- Work together as a team. You’re in this together, so you need to be able to work together to solve problems and make decisions.
- Remind yourself why you fell in love in the first place. When things get tough, remember the things you love about your spouse and why you wanted to marry them in the first place.
By following these tips, you can help to maintain a happy and healthy marriage.
